Fund OverviewThe Pengana Global Bond Fund (the Fund) uses a multi manager approach, investing with investment specialists in different debt asset classes to produce a global diversified bond portfolio. The characteristics of debt instruments vary widely requiring particular expertise for active management. Pengana has selected investment managers that demonstrate a superior understanding of the instruments in which they invest and the markets they trade in. The Fund currently invests in government issued securities, corporate debt, mortgages, bank loans and cash. The Fund's investments are managed within ranges to allow the Fund to take advantage of investment opportunities and manage risk. The exposure to international debt investments is hedged back into Australian dollars with the intention of limiting the Fund's exposure to currency risk.
Manager CommentsPengana's multi manager Global Bond Fund added 0.7% in January as government bond yields consolidated, and credit markets benefited from a more stable yield environment. Emerging markets were impacted towards the end of the month as political unrest in Tunisia and Egypt unfolded.

Bank Loans produced the best performances for the month, followed by Mortgages and to a lesser degree Credit, while Treasuries and Emerging Markets were marginally negative
